Virtues: We love 'Wallowa Mountain' desert moss (Arenaria 'Wallowa Mountain') because it is an evergreen, exceptionally short and compact groundcover native to Oregon that resembles moss yet is very drought tolerant. Great for rock gardens or edging paths, it will quickly fill in the spaces between flagstones, in walls or trough gardens. Arenaria 'Wallowa Mountain' Plant Details: Plant Type: Perennial Plant Family: Caryophyllaceae Plant Description: This drought tolerant perennial forms a dense layer of evergreen foliage. Arenaria purpurascens. Please contact us for permission to use stories or photos. Your question might be answered by sellers, manufacturers, or customers who bought this product. There is no need to trim it or cut it back. It will grow well as a groundcover or topdressing in containers, including miniature or fairy gardens, where it can serve as a fairy lawn. Championed by Plant Select Petites for 2015 as "desert moss' this cushion forming alpine plant from Oregon's famed Wallow Mountains is essential in every rock garden, trough, crevice garden or anywhere a mound of bright green is needed.
